DDT中Selenium如何读取Excel文件
发表于:2025-11-07 作者:千家信息网编辑
千家信息网最后更新 2025年11月07日,DDT中Selenium如何读取Excel文件,针对这个问题,这篇文章详细介绍了相对应的分析和解答,希望可以帮助更多想解决这个问题的小伙伴找到更简单易行的方法。(1)安装xlrd pip3 insta
千家信息网最后更新 2025年11月07日DDT中Selenium如何读取Excel文件
DDT中Selenium如何读取Excel文件,针对这个问题,这篇文章详细介绍了相对应的分析和解答,希望可以帮助更多想解决这个问题的小伙伴找到更简单易行的方法。
(1)安装xlrd pip3 install xlrd
(2)示例脚本
import pytest import xlrd def get_data(): filename="F:\\学习\\自动化测试\\selenium自动化测试\\selenium_test\\data\\test.xls" # 读取工作簿 wb=xlrd.open_workbook(filename) # 读取第一个sheet页 sheet=wb.sheet_by_index(0) # 读取行 rows=sheet.nrows # 读取列 cols=sheet.ncols lst=[] for row in range(rows): for col in range(cols): #根据行列获得单元格数据 cell_data=sheet.cell_value(row,col) lst.append(cell_data) return lst@pytest.mark.parametrize('name',get_data()) def test1(name): print(name) if __name__ == '__main__': pytest.main(['-sv','test.xls'])运行结果:

【常见问题】:运行测试脚本报错误。
最终发现原因是最近xlrd更新到了2.0.1版本,只支持.xls文件。
【解决方法】:
(1)脚本中使用xls文件
(2)可以安装旧版xlrd,在cmd中运行:
pip3 uninstall xlrd
pip3 install xlrd==1.2.0
关于DDT中Selenium如何读取Excel文件问题的解答就分享到这里了,希望以上内容可以对大家有一定的帮助,如果你还有很多疑惑没有解开,可以关注行业资讯频道了解更多相关知识。
文件
问题
脚本
测试
运行
方法
更多
帮助
自动化
解答
易行
简单易行
内容
单元
原因
小伙
小伙伴
常见
常见问题
数据
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
深圳市轱辘网络技术有限公司
大智慧服务器文件夹
我的世界关于落枫服务器被炸
量化积分管理软件开发系统
建筑行业软件开发行业
数据库营销主要内容
公安信息网络安全专业
武汉直播软件开发平台
ai服务器市场发展前景调研报告
sr服务器是什么服务器
做软件开发什么笔记本合适
西部数码服务器管理
网络安全防校园欺凌观后感
网络安全风险事件报告制度
kaotalk连不上服务器教学
access数据库找回密码
数据库数据的归档
发型师求职软件开发
2021年数据库工程师考证时间
数据库的索引关键词
沈阳创世纪网络技术
建筑行业软件开发行业
深圳市指尖动力网络技术
黄陂区推广网络安全维护要多少钱
高管离职数据库
徐州工业网络技术
商业主流数据库系统
网站排名软件开发
FTP服务器管理表格
服务器管理使用情况